Providing for congressional disapproval under chapter 8 of title 5, United States Code, of the rule submitted by the Bureau of Consumer Financial Protection relating to the withdrawal of the rule relating to "Truth in Lending (Regulation Z); Consumer Protections for Home Sales Financed Under Contracts for Deed".
What this bill does
AI plain-language summaryThis bill would overturn a decision by the Bureau of Consumer Financial Protection to withdraw a rule about "Truth in Lending" protections for people who buy homes using contracts for deed, which are a type of seller-financed home purchase agreement. In other words, Congress would be using its power to reject the bureau's choice to pull back consumer protection rules related to these home sales. No official summary is available for this bill.
